Mrs. Jessie Mae Hamilton Green was born January 3, 1933 in Folkston, GA to Noah and Christina Hamilton. She married the late Shepherd Green Sr. She gave birth to 6 children. She received her formal education in the Charlton County Segregation School System.
Jessie Mae worked as a Housekeeper for many years and aided in the upbringing of her grandchildren and great grandchildren. Cooking was her specialty especially around the holidays. She was a strong woman of few words but when she spoke, everyone listened. She loved her family and was committed to showing love to every one she met. Jessie Mae rededicated her life back to Christ in 2022, proclaiming that Jesus was her Lord and Savior.
On Wednesday, March 3, 2022, God called her from her earthly home to her eternal home after a brief illness. In addition to her husband and parents, she was preceded in death by 2 sons (Willie James Hamilton Sr. and Tony Marcell Green, Sr.) and 4 Sisters, Ruthie Lee Gibbs, Annie Mae Hamilton, Dorothy Mae Smith, and Emma Lee Porter.
She leaves to cherish one son - Eugene Everette; three Daughters - Yvonne (Joseph) Harvey, Mary (Sherman) Holzendorf, and Tammy Green; twenty Grandchildren, twenty five Great-Grandchildren, two Great-Great Children; a brother in Law - Frank Smith; A Special Friend - Evangelist Brenda Griffin; A host of nieces, nephews, cousins, and friends.
